Nibulonivets-2 floating crane
NIBULON’s 67th vessel was launched on December 21, 2017. To date, heeling has already been carried out. Preparations are being made to receive fuel, oils and working media. Mooring trials of systems and gears have already been started. After that, a crane with a grab will be placed on the vessel. The specialists complete finishing works and complete producing soft furniture elements. Upon completion of all the trials, the vessel will be put into operation.
The first non-self-propelled B5000 project vessel
The half-hulls of the vessel are joined. Welding of erection joint is being finished. The shipbuilders are testing spaces for tightness and painting them. The forebody of the outer plating of the hull is being prepared for cleaning and painting. The manufacturing of hatch covers has been started. Upon completion of the tests for tightness and painting in the spaces, the vessel will be prepared for launching in order to perform the outfitting works and to test the vessel’s gears and equipment.
The second non-self-propelled B5000 project vessel
The specialists are producing sections of the middle body and forebody in the assembly and fabrication workshop. The afterbody is being formed on the building berth.
The first and the second T3500 project tugs
The shipbuilders continue metal cutting and bending in the metal processing workshop. The specialists are producing foundations, assemblies and sections in the assembly and fabrication workshop; they finish formation of the bottom section of the second tug. After that it will be installed on the building berth. The shipbuilders are mounting foundations of the main engines on the bottom block of the first tug.
